Hello, in need for some advice fixing this issue. CUCM is syncing users from Microsoft LDAP without problems. LDAP user can login on CUCM/ccmuser page. However cannot on IM&P. J4W login with local CUCM user goes fine. Have checked all the obvious. Platform runs 10.5.2. Tried with J4W 11. Also tried an old 9.2 client to bypass Certificate issues. But when the ldap user enters it username@domain the wrong username or password message is displayed.
I presume the 3rd party LDAP is not required on IM&P.
Is it correct to say that J4W client does its authentication straight with LDAP?
If DC has the FQDN dc1.usenet.a.dept.org.no and issued the CA certificate, MUST the UC domain be the same, i.e. user@usenet.a.dept.org.no or can it be user@a.dept.org.no as well, as this is how the user is defined in Ldap and this is how the UC domain is configured on the IM&P server.

You'll need to login using your JID, and the authentication is not directly between Jabber and the LDAP server.
